India's indigenous moon mission, was successfully launched from the Satish Dhawan Space Centre at Sriharikota in Andhra Pradesh today.A week after the Chandrayaan-2 lift-off was aborted due to a technical snag, Indian Space Research Organisation launched India's second mission to the Moon at 2.43 pm today .Chandrayaan-2, which will go the Moon's south-polar region, aims to explore its surface for the signs of water and possibly new origins of energy.It's A historic moment for india as It will be the first Indian expedition to attempt a soft landing on the lunar surface. Also The 978-crore rs Moon mission will make India the fourth country after the US, Russia and China to carry out a soft landing on the Moon.
